H.B. No. 4195 AN ACT relating to photographs on certain state-issued identification cards. B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: SECTION 1. Section 411.179(a), Government Code, is amended to read as follows: (a) The department by rule shall adopt the form of the license. A license must include: (1) a number assigned to the license holder by the department; (2) a statement of the period for which the license is effective; (3) a [color] photograph of the license holder; (4) the license holder's full name, date of birth, hair and eye color, height, weight, and signature; (5) the license holder's residence address or, as provided by Subsection (d), the street address of the courthouse in which the license holder or license holder's spouse serves as a federal judge or the license holder serves as a state judge; (6) the number of a driver's license or an identification certificate issued to the license holder by the department; and (7) the designation "VETERAN" if required under Subsection (e). SECTION 2. Section 1702.232(c), Occupations Code, is amended to read as follows: (c) The pocket card must: (1) state the name of the registrant; (2) contain a [color] photograph, affixed to the pocket card by the board at the time the card is issued, and the signature of the registrant; (3) state the date the card was issued and the card's expiration date; and (4) state each endorsement held by the registrant and the date the endorsement expires. SECTION 3. This Act takes effect September 1, 2019. ______________________________ ______________________________ President of the Senate Speaker of the House I certify that H.B.
